Identifying AI Security Risks

AI security governance requires a thorough understanding of potential risks inherent in AI deployment. By recognizing these risks, organizations can proactively implement measures to mitigate them.

world

Data breaches pose significant threats to AI systems, potentially compromising sensitive information and undermining user privacy. Weak data protection measures, inadequate encryption protocols, and vulnerabilities in data storage infrastructure can all contribute to data breaches.

Algorithmic bias occurs when AI systems exhibit unfair or discriminatory behavior, often stemming from biased training data or flawed algorithms. Left unaddressed, algorithmic bias can perpetuate inequalities and erode trust in AI technologies.

Adversarial attacks involve malicious manipulation of AI systems through subtle input modifications. These attacks can deceive AI algorithms, leading to incorrect outputs or compromising system integrity. Robust defenses, such as adversarial training and detection mechanisms, are essential to mitigate this risk.

Unauthorised access to AI systems can result in data theft, system manipulation, or disruption of services. Weak authentication mechanisms, inadequate access controls, and insider threats pose significant challenges to maintaining the security of AI infrastructure.

Mitigating AI Security Risks through Governance

Mitigating AI Security Risks through Governance

To address these risks effectively, AI governance frameworks should incorporate comprehensive security measures:

  • MCSL
    Data Protection Policies:
  • Implement robust data protection policies to safeguard against breaches, including encryption, access controls, and data anonymization techniques.
  • MCSL
    Fairness and Transparency Guidelines:
  • Develop guidelines to detect and mitigate algorithmic bias, promoting fairness and transparency in AI decision-making processes.
  • MCSL
    Adversarial Defense Mechanisms:
  • Deploy advanced techniques such as adversarial training, robust optimization, and anomaly detection to defend against adversarial attacks.
  • MCSL
    Access Control Mechanisms:
  • Enforce stringent access control measures, including multi-factor authentication, role-based access controls, and regular audits, to prevent unauthorised access to AI systems.

Components of an AI Governance Framework for Cybersecurity

A robust AI governance framework for cybersecurity encompasses various components to address emerging threats and vulnerabilities effectively.

world

Data breaches pose significant threats to AI systems, potentially compromising sensitive information and undermining user privacy. Weak data protection measures, inadequate encryption protocols, and vulnerabilities in data storage infrastructure can all contribute to data breaches.

Establishing clear policies and compliance standards ensures that AI systems adhere to legal and regulatory requirements. Integrating cybersecurity policies into AI governance frameworks helps organizations navigate complex regulatory landscapes while promoting transparency and accountability.

Adopting secure development practices throughout the AI lifecycle is critical to building resilient and trustworthy systems. Implementing secure coding standards, conducting regular code reviews, and incorporating security testing methodologies help mitigate vulnerabilities and reduce the risk of exploitation.

Deploying robust threat detection mechanisms enables organizations to identify and respond promptly to cybersecurity incidents. Utilizing advanced analytics, machine learning algorithms, and anomaly detection techniques enhances the ability to detect and mitigate emerging threats in real-time.

Educating stakeholders about AI security risks and best practices is essential to foster a culture of cybersecurity awareness. Training programs should cover topics such as secure data handling, phishing prevention, and incident response protocols to empower employees to recognize and mitigate security threats effectively.

Facilitating collaboration and information sharing among industry peers and cybersecurity experts strengthens collective defense against cyber threats. Participating in information-sharing initiatives, threat intelligence exchanges, and industry consortia enables organizations to stay informed about emerging threats and best practices.
